Ok I like a dumb donkey decieded to upgrade to XPpro from 2k. Now it wont recognize my IBM optical navigator mouse and also I cant get my NEC USB 2.0 PCI adapter card to work either. I am one stupid SOB to think it was going to go smoothly. any ideas on getting these two things to work?
 
this is just a thought, but have you tried to get the latest drivers from the manufacturer's websites? that would probably be the best thing to do. i would bet that they have winxp drivers. the devices are probably listed under the "other devices" section...
 
did you install XP sp1? The USB 2.0 drivers were not in the original XP install.

Well I finally got the the USB pci card to work. Sp1 was downloaded but I had to go and get 2.0 drivers for the Mobo as its an old board. Also I have to use a PS2 adapter for my mouse to work. Dont know why it wont work with the USB but it just doesnt. THis kinda sux cuz I have a KVM switch and I used my USB mouse for my main rig and had an old PS2 mouse for for the KVM. Now that my USB mouse is taking up the PS2 slot I have to crawl under my desk and switch em if I want to look at my server. I got the KVM cuz VNC was jsut too slow with my ol' Pentium 200 server :). I guess I'll have to try and find a PS2 Y splitter (do they make em'?) so I don't have to be crawling under my desk.
 
Might seem wierd but did you try the mouse in a different USB port, I had mine stop working after flashing my BIOS, worked fine in the PS2 port but no USB at all, although my USB gamepad worked fine. I don't know how I came about it, but I booted my rig up with the mouse unplugged and then once windows was loaded i plugged it into a different port than usual and it detected it! Its worth a try.
 
Perhaps also try unistalling the PS2 port mouse in the device manager then rebooting and doing the method above. Or maybe its just an issue with that particular brand of mouse. You would think it would work fine if it worked in 2k, as XP is based on the 2k kernal :rolleyes:
